WebRoman Mythology At the height of Rome’s power, there were about one million people who lived in Rome and over fifty million in the entire empire.1 All these people spoke different languages, and worshipped different gods. For a long time the Romans had gods who were shapeless and closely associated with the earth.

Attis was a Phrygian god who later entered the Greek and Roman pantheons as the partner of the goddess Cybele. Like some of the other gods associated with death and resurrection, Attis was a vegetation deity. ...
